1. Опис
Вкладка “Контакти” призначена для перегляду та управління контактами, що належать до статичної групи.
Складається з таких елементів:
-
Поле пошуку (Рис. 1.(1));
-
Інструмент додавання (Рис. 1.(2));
-
Інструмент оновлення списку реєстру (Рис. 1.(3));
-
Інструмент видалення (Рис. 1.(4));
-
Реєстр записів (Рис. 1.(5));
-
Пагінація (Рис. 1.(6));
1.1. Поле пошуку
Пошук здійснюється за колонкою "Назва".
Складається з поля введення та кнопки закриття (
1.2. Інструмент додавання
Для додавання нових контактів у групу необхідно натиснути кнопку додавання —
1.2.1. Модальне вікно "Додати контакти"
Модальне вікно (Рис. 2) складається з наступних елементів:
-
Поле пошуку (Рис. 2.(1)) — використовується для пошуку контактів за назвою.
-
Фільтр "Група виконавців" (Рис. 2.(2)) — мультивибір груп, до яких належать контакти.
-
Фільтр "Користувач" (Рис. 2.(3)) — вибір значень Так/Ні, що вказує, чи є контакт користувачем.
-
Фільтр "Мітка" (Рис. 2.(4)) — мультивибір міток, призначених контактам.
-
Інструмент скидання фільтрів (Рис. 2.(5)) — очищає всі встановлені фільтри.
-
Реєстр записів (Рис. 2.(6)) — список доступних контактів із колонками:
-
Колонка “Назва” — ім’я та аватар контакту (натискання на імʼя відкриває картку контакту у новій вкладці браузера);
-
Колонка “Користувач” — позначка, що контакт є користувачем Webitel;
-
Колонка “Мітка” — мітки, призначені контакту;
-
Колонка “Група” — групи, до яких належить контакт.
-
-
Кнопка "Додати" (Рис. 2.(7)) — стає активною після вибору одного або кількох контактів за допомогою чекбоксів. Додає обрані контакти до групи та закриває вікно.
-
Кнопка "Закрити" (Рис. 2.(8)) або іконка
— закриває вікно без внесення змін.
1.3. Інструмент оновлення реєстру записів
Оновлення таблиці реєстру записів виконується натисканням кнопки оновлення -
1.4. Інструмент видалення
Кнопка видалення (Рис. 1.(4)) стає активною після вибору записів за допомогою чекбокса. Натискання на кнопку відкриває модальне вікно для підтвердження (Рис. 3).
1.5. Реєстр записів
Реєстр (Рис. 1.(5)) являє собою список контактів, які входять до групи.
Кожен запис містить такі поля:
-
Чекбокс;
-
Колонка “Назва”;
-
Колонка “Користувач”;
-
Колонка “Група”;
-
Колонка “Мітка”;
-
Колонка “Власник”;
-
Колонка “Опис”;
-
Інструмент видалення.
1.5.1. Чекбокс
Використовується для вибору одного або кількох записів. Після вибору одного або кількох записів з’являється додатковий інструмент видалення біля поля пошуку. Інформація про кількість записів, вибраних для видалення, з’являється при наведенні на цей інструмент. Коли ви натискаєте на нього, з’являється модальне вікно підтвердження. Він містить кнопки "Так", "Ні" та кнопку закриття -
Якщо відмітити чекбокс у заголовку, то усі записи на сторінці будуть вибрані.
Рис. 3. Модальне вікно для підтвердження видалення
1.5.2. Колонка "Назва"
Відображає ім’я та аватар контакту.
1.5.3. Колонка "Користувач"
Позначка, що контакт є користувачем.
1.5.4. Колонка "Група"
Відображає групи, до яких належить контакт.
1.5.5. Колонка "Мітка"
Відображає мітки, призначені для контакту.
1.5.6. Колонка "Власник"
Вказує власника контакту.
1.5.7. Колонка "Опис"
Відображає опис контакту.
1.5.8. Інструмент видалення
Використовується для видалення об'єкта із підтвердженням через модальне вікно. Під час наведення на кнопку видалення (
Рис. 4. Модальне вікно для підтвердження видалення
1.6. Пагінація
Складається з поля "Записів на сторінці", в якому вказується кількість записів (можливо задати від 1 до 1000) на одну сторінку та кнопок вперед
2. Можливості
2.1. Додавання контактів у групу
|
Мета |
Додати контакти до групи |
|---|---|
|
Передумови |
|
|
Сценарій:
|
|
|
Результат |
Дані збережено. Вибрані контакти з’являються у реєстрі записів вкладки “Контакти”. |
2.2. Видалення контакту з групи
|
Мета |
Видалити контакт з групи |
|---|---|
|
Передумови |
|
|
Сценарій:
|
|
|
Результат |
Модальне вікно закривається. Запис видалено. |
2.3. Видалення кількох контактів з групи
|
Мета |
Видалити кілька контактів з групи |
|---|---|
|
Передумови |
|
|
Сценарій:
|
|
|
Результат |
Модальне вікно закривається. Записи видалено. |